No, there is no direct bus from Serang to Subang. However, there are services departing from Terminal Pakupatan Serang and arriving at Purwakarta Pool Damri via Soekarno-Hatta International Airport.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 6m.
No, there is no direct train from Serang to Subang. However, there are services departing from Serang and arriving at Pegaden Baru via Rangkasbitung and Pasar Senen.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 26m.
The distance between Serang and Subang is 228 km. The road distance is 190.2 km.
